MONSTA X (MONSTA X) member Kihyun completed a flawless run as the Veiled Musician until the end.

Kihyun wrapped up his appearance on Veiled Musician, which was first released on Netflix on Nov. 12, on the 31st. Veiled Musician is an audition judged solely on contestants' voices, and Kihyun drew attention each episode as a judge with assessments filled with his experience and genuine passion for music.

Kihyun stood out as a versatile judge, delivering empathetic evaluations as well as cool, objective analysis. In particular, his practical advice and feedback as an artist led to richer judging that increased viewers' immersion and at the same time drew out contestants' hidden abilities.

Kihyun's active reactions also stood out. After listening to contestants' songs, Kihyun freely offered praise such as "I think I love this person" or "I've thought people like this were necessary, and they showed up exactly," boosting contestants' morale and creating a warm atmosphere that energized the broadcast.

Moreover, Kihyun also showed his artistry by releasing the track "Bad Liar" with contestant "Jung Dong-myeon Kang Cheol-seong." It is a track from Kihyun's first solo album YOUTH, and in the third-round duet mission released on Dec. 17, Kihyun personally selected the song considering the contestants' vocal characteristics and delivered a perfect duet stage, conveying the emotion again through the released track.

Amid these diverse activities, in the final round released on the 31st, Kihyun raised anticipation for the stage, saying "I really wanted to let the audience hear the contestants' songs," and meticulously described each contestant's stage while devoting himself to judging until the end, perfectly concluding his role on Veiled Musician.

Through his agency Starship Entertainment, Kihyun said he felt cautious and uncertain about what advice or evaluations to give when he became a judge, but seeing contestants' passionate and sincere stages brought back moments when he worried about survival experiences and vocals, allowing him to naturally convey his true feelings. He added that the process also rekindled his own passion for music. He thanked MONBEBE (the official fan club name) and viewers for supporting his new challenge and said he wants to show many more sides of himself in the future.

Meanwhile, MONSTA X, of which Kihyun is a member, recently successfully completed the United States' largest year-end event, the 2025 iHeartRadio Jingle Ball Tour. They will hold their new world tour The X : NEXUS at Seoul KSPO Dome from Jan. 30 to Feb. 1.
